Interesting fact
The 5 Pound coin issued by Gibraltar in 1994 to commemorate the 50th anniversary of D-Day is made of a unique metal called "Virenium," which is an alloy of copper, nickel, and zinc. This coin is one of the few coins in the world to be made of this distinctive metal, making it a rare and interesting collector's item.
